Smackover, Arkansas Factbook
Population: 2,044
Longitude: -92.73;
Latitude: 33.36
Land Area: 4.27 square miles
Population Density: 478.69 per square mile
Per Capita Income (1999): $14,461
Typical Home Value: $53,300
Median Household Income: $28,807
Typical Rent (Monthly): $320.00
Median Year Homes Built: 1960
Urban Population: 0%
Rural Population: 100% (0% Farm) |
